Representative painters of the Ecole de Paris 1887-1985

With diverse and gorgeous colors, he depicted love between men and women, the Bible, and the world of mythology as a fairy tale world. Landscapes and people blend together in the colors, and time and space are fused together in a pictorial world of fantastic colors and atmosphere. From the paintings, you can feel the love for his wife and hometown, as well as a message of longing for love and peace.

 

Born in 1887 in Vitebsk, Russia (now Belarus)

1907 : Studied at the Petersburg Academy of Art (St. Petersburg).

1909 : Studied at the Petersburg Academy of Art (St. Petersburg).

Moved to Paris in 1910 and interacted with Fernand Léger, Modigliani, Delaunay, Apollinaire, and others.

1914 : First solo exhibition held nearby, showing influences of Cubism

In 1915 , he married Vera, who was from the same hometown, and they lived in Russia after the October Revolution .

1917 : Return to Paris. Chagall establishes his unique mystical and supernatural style.

1922 Created the copperplate engraving collection "My Life" based on memories

1923 : At the request of the art dealer Vollard, he produced copperplate prints of Gogol's "Dead Souls" and Lafontaine's "Fables."

1931 Traveled to Palestine to create the "Bible" series

In 1941 , he fled to the United States to escape Nazi persecution.

1944 : His beloved wife Bella dies in America

1945 : Museum of Modern Art, New York, and the Art Institute of New York hold a "Thinking" exhibition.

1948 : Created the Arabian Nights print collection

1950 : Acquired French citizenship and moved to the south of France

In 1952 he married Valentine Brodsky.

1954 : Started production of the lithograph collection Daphnis and Crie

1956 : Produced lithographs with the theme of the circus. Released the copperplate print collection "Bible."

1958 : Produced the lithograph collection "Bible"

1963 : Created ceiling painting for the Paris Opera. Large retrospective exhibition held in Tokyo and Kyoto.

In 1966 , he donated 17 volumes of the Bible to the French Republic.

A major retrospective celebrating the 80th anniversary of his birth ( 1967 ) will be held in Zurich and Cologne

The Louvre Museum holds the "Bible's Message" exhibition

1973 : The Marc Chagall Bible Message National Museum (now the Marc Chagall Museum) in Nice.

1976 : Solo exhibition at the National Museum of Modern Art, Tokyo

He died in 1985 in Saint-Paul-de-Vence, southern France.

Museums around the world, including the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York and the Centre Pompidou in Paris, competed to acquire his works.
